East Woonsocket Woonsocket Pet Friendly Apartments For Rent
8 rentals available
- 217 Newland Ave #3, Woonsocket, RI 02895
- 2 bds
- 1 ba
- 936 sqft
Loading...
- 260 Dulude Ave APT 1, Woonsocket, RI 02895
- 3 bds
- 1 ba
- 1,100 sqft
Loading...
Loading...
to get email alerts when listings hit the market.